Problems solved by technology

Since the polysaccharides of Dendrobium are easily soluble in water but not in ethanol, the polysaccharides cannot be fully leached and fully utilized by brewing directly with wine; Chinese patent CN108841501A discloses a brewing method of Dendrobium wine, specifically grinding Dendrobium into a slurry After enzymatic treatment with pectinase and cellulase, and then inoculated with yeast for alcohol fermentation, on the one hand, pectinase and cellulase can only hydrolyze the pectin layer in the cell wall alone, and cannot hydrolyze other proteins can not make full use of the nutrients in Dendrobium candidum; on the other hand, polysaccharides are dissolved simultaneously during enzymatic hydrolysis and fermentation, and the dissolution conditions are limited by enzymatic hydrolysis and fermentation conditions, and it is also impossible to fully dissolve and utilize Dendrobium polysaccharides in Dendrobium wine

[0034] The embodiments of the present application relate to a method for preparing fermented wine from Dendrobium officinale extract, comprising the following steps:

[0035] S1. Raw material processing

[0036] Fresh dendrobium candidum is washed, dried, crushed, and sieved to obtain dendrobium powder;

[0037] S2, water extraction

[0038]Using water as a solvent to extract the dendrobium powder by sealing and heating, and centrifuging after the extraction is completed to obtain the water extract and dendrobium slag;

[0039] S3, enzymatic hydrolysis

[0040] Adding a complex protease to the water extract, adjusting the pH and temperature of the water extract to adapt to the complex protease, sealing and heat preservation for enzymolysis, performing an enzyme inactivation treatment after the enzymolysis, and centrifuging the supernatant to obtain an enzymolysis solution;

[0041] S4, fermentation

Embodiment 1

[0044] A preparation method of dendrobium officinale extract fermented wine, comprising the following steps:

[0045] S1. Raw material processing

[0046] Wash the fresh Dendrobium candidum, dry it at 65°C and crush it, and pass through a 80-mesh sieve to obtain Dendrobium powder;

[0047] S2, water extraction

[0048] Using water as a solvent, the Dendrobium powder is sealed and heated for extraction, and centrifuged to obtain the water extract and Dendrobium residue; wherein, the solid-liquid ratio of Dendrobium and water is 1:40 (g / ml), and the extraction conditions are: heating The temperature is 35°C, the extraction time is 60min / time, and the number of extractions is 4 times; the centrifugation conditions are: centrifugation time 10min, centrifugation temperature 10°C, centrifugal speed 10000rpm, and centrifugation times 2 times; the solid-liquid ratio refers to the " The ratio of the volume of liquid to the mass of solid "material";

Abstract

The invention provides a preparation method of d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o extracting solution fermented wine, and belongs to the technical field of beverage food and processing thereof. Thepreparation method comprises the steps of raw material treatment, water extraction, enzymolysis and fermentation, and specifically comprises the following steps of: cleaning fresh d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o, drying, crushing and sieving; performing sealed heating extraction on the treated d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o by taking water as a solvent to obtain a water extracting solution; adding compound protease into the water extracting solution, adjusting the pH and temperature of the water extracting solution to adapt to the compound protease, performing sealed heat-preservation enzymolysis, performing enzyme deactivation treatment after the enzymolysis is finished, and performing centrifugal separation on supernatant to obtain enzymatic hydrolysate; and adjusting the sugar degree and pH, performing high-temperature sterilization, inoculating saccharomyces cerevisiae, and performing constant-temperature fermentation to obtain the d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o extracting solution fermented wine. According to the preparation method, active components in the d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o are fully dissolved out by a water extraction method, and then enzymolysis and fermentation are performed, so that the utilization rate of the d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o and the nutritional value of a product are increased.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of beverages and foods and their processing, in particular to a fermented wine from dendrobium officinale extract and a preparation method thereof. Background technique [0002] D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o, Dendrobium officinale Kimura et Migo, is a perennial herb of Orchidaceae. It is one of the representatives of traditional Chinese herbal medicine in my country and has high medicinal value. "Shen Nong's Materia Medica" mentions "in the main injury; removes numbness, lowers qi, nourishes five viscera, strengthens yin, and thickens the stomach after long-term use", that is, nourishes the lungs, removes heat and nourishes yin, and thickens the stomach. "Gold in medicine", "the first of the nine immortal grasses".
